- Web browser?
The most actively developed is abaco. Type, on the command line:
9fs sources
/n/sources/contrib/fgb/root/rc/contrib/install fgb/contrib
contrib/install fgb/abaco
Then type
abaco http://website.com/
You will need the http://.
- office like suite = document editor, spreadsheet?
Document editor is troff. There is no built-in spreadsheet, just
maintain a text database. There are resources for learning troff;
http://www.troff.org/ is a good place to start.
